Understanding the Concept of Dataset Annotation
Before diving deeper, it’s essential to understand what annotating a dataset means. Dataset annotation refers to the process of adding metadata or labels to raw data to make it meaningful and useful for various applications, especially machine learning and artificial intelligence.
By providing context, rules, and categorizations, developers can train models to learn from the data more effectively. The quality of called “annotations” directly impacts the performance of algorithms in various applications.

Types of Dataset Annotations
Annotating datasets can vary depending on the type of data being used. Here are some common types of dataset annotations:
- Text Annotation: This involves labeling text data for tasks like sentiment analysis, translation, or entity recognition.
- Image Annotation: Images are annotated for tasks such as object detection, segmentation, and image classification.
- Video Annotation: Videos require annotations for action recognition, event detection, and object tracking.
- Audio Annotation: Audio data needs transcription, labeling sounds, or tagging audio events for speech recognition and analysis.
Best Practices for Annotating Datasets
To maximize the impact of annotated datasets in your projects, consider the following best practices:
1. Define Clear Annotation Guidelines
Establishing a set of robust rules or guidelines for how annotations should be applied will enhance consistency and quality across your dataset. Clear criteria for what constitutes a specific label are vital to ensuring all annotators are aligned in their interpretations.
2. Use Efficient Annotation Tools

3. Encourage Regular Review and Feedback
Regular checking and feedback on annotations can lead to noticeable improvements. By reviewing a sample of annotations for accuracy, teams can adjust their guidelines and correct misconceptions.
4. Foster a Collaborative Environment
Encourage collaboration among annotators and subject matter experts. Their input can refine the quality of annotations and ensure comprehensive understanding.
5. Test and Validate the Annotated Dataset
Before deploying any machine learning model, rigorously testing the annotated dataset is essential. Validate how well the data interprets and predict outcomes in real-world scenarios.

Case Study 1: Autonomous Vehicles
In the autonomous vehicle industry, annotating datasets is critical for training models to recognize various objects on the road. For example, engineers spend countless hours annotating images with bounding boxes around pedestrians, cars, traffic signs, and streetlights. This enriched data leads to faster and more reliable recognition systems, which are vital for the safe operation of self-driving cars.
Case Study 2: Healthcare Applications
In healthcare, annotated datasets allow for the analysis and prediction of patient outcomes based on historical data. For instance, by annotating medical images with labels indicating the presence of disease, AI models can learn to detect anomalies that human eyes might miss, significantly enhancing diagnostic accuracy and personalizing treatment plans.
Challenges Related to Dataset Annotation
Despite the clear benefits, the process of annotating datasets is not without challenges:
- Cost: High-quality annotations require significant time and financial resources.
- Subjectivity: Different annotators might interpret the same data differently, leading to inconsistencies.
- Lack of Expertise: Technical fields often require annotators to have a deep understanding of the subject, which can complicate the process.
